Porto’s Ribeira District: Where History Meets Modern Life

Porto’s Ribeira District is a vibrant neighborhood nestled along the Douro River, where history meets modern life in an enchanting blend of old-world charm and contemporary vibrancy. With its colorful waterfront buildings, cobblestone streets, and bustling atmosphere, Ribeira is a must-visit destination for anyone exploring the beautiful city of Porto.

The Ribeira District, classified as a UNESCO World Heritage site, boasts rich historical significance that dates back to medieval times. As you wander through its narrow streets, you’ll discover a plethora of historical landmarks, including the iconic Dom Luís I Bridge, which connects the Ribeira to Vila Nova de Gaia. The bridge’s intricate ironwork is a sight to behold, offering stunning views of the river and cityscape.
